- Do not store the appliance if it
is still hot; allow it to cool down
before folding.
- Do not crease the appliance by
placing items on top of it during
storage
- Examine the appliance fre-
quently for signs of wear or
damage. If there are such
signs, if the appliance has been
misused or does not work, take
the appliance to an authorised
technical support service before
switching it on again.
- Do not use the appliance if wet
- If the connection to the mains
has been damaged, it must be
replaced, take the appliance to
an authorised technical sup-
port service. Do not attempt
to disassemble or repair the
appliance by yourself in order to
avoid a hazard.
- When not in use store as ex-
plained in Cleaning.
- Ensure that the voltage indicated on the
nameplate matches the mains voltage before
plugging in the appliance.
- The appliance's plug must fit into the mains
socket properly. Do not alter the plug. Do not
use plug adaptors.
- Do not leave the appliance out in the rain or
exposed to moisture. If water gets into the
appliance, this will increase the risk of electric
shock.
- If any of the appliance casings breaks, immedia-
tely disconnect the appliance from the mains to
prevent the possibility of an electric shock.
- Do not use the appliance near bathtubs,
showers or swimming pools.
- Never use the electric wire to lift up, carry or
unplug the appliance.
- Ensure that the electric cable does not get
trapped or tangled.
- Do not allow the connection cable to come into
contact with the appliance's hot surfaces.Check
the condition of the electrical connection cable.
DAMAGED OR TANGLED CABLES INCREASE
THE RISK OF ELECTRIC SHOCK.
- Do not touch the plug with wet hands.
- Do not use the appliance if the cable or plug is
damaged.
- If any of the appliance casings breaks, immedia-
tely disconnect the appliance from the mains to
prevent the possibility of an electric shock.
- Fully unroll the appliance's power cable before
each use.
- Do not use the appliance if the on/off switch
does not work.
- Disconnect the appliance from the mains when
not in use and before undertaking any cleaning
task.
- For all night use or continuous use, please set the
switch button to "1. Do not set the switch button to
"2" or "3" for all night use or continuous use.
- Any misuse or failure to follow the instruc-
tions for use renders the guarantee and the
manufacturer's liability null and void.
INSTRUCTIONS FOR USE
USE:
- Lay the electric blanket flat on the bed. The end
with no control is the foot of the bed.
- Only spread sheets or thin cotton-padded mat-
tress on the blanket.
- Make sure they are laid flat to help conduct
heat and to be able to see whether the electric
blanket is uneven. With everything flat on the
bed the electric blanket can be used safely.
- General temperature adjustment:
- Connect the appliance to the mains before
bedtime.
- Push shift button to "3 ", the power indicator
lamp glows, and the electric blanket will begin
to heat.
